What Is Grandparents’ Rights Law?

When a child’s parents separate or divorce, children can benefit from the stability that grandparents provide. Most grandparents want to stay active in their grandchildren’s lives after parents separate. In limited situations, grandparents’ rights laws provide visitation rights. However, generally, grandparents do not have legal custody or visitation rights.

What Are Some Examples of Situations Where I Might Need a Grandparents’ Rights Lawyer?

Some states and family court judges may protect grandparents’ rights when there is a strong relationship between you and your grandchildren before a divorce. A grandparents’ rights lawyer can also represent you if your grandchild’s parents pass away, are incarcerated, or abandon them.

How Can a Lawyer Help Me Assert My Grandparents’ Rights?

Your grandchild’s parents may not want you to be part of their life. However, maintaining strong family bonds is in most children’s best interests. A lawyer can file a petition with the court to assert your grandparents’ rights, including regular visitation, and represent you in any court hearings.

What Questions Should I Ask When Trying To Find a Grandparents’ Lawyer in Carmel?

These questions can help you decide if you feel comfortable that a child custody lawyer has the qualifications, experience, and ability to manage your case well. Many lawyers offer free consultations that allow you to understand your options and get specific legal advice before hiring them. Top questions include:

  • What is your experience with grandparent visitation cases?
  • How long have you practiced family law in New York?
  • What is your approach to resolving custody disputes?
  • What are your fees, and do you offer payment plans?
  • How will you keep me informed about my case’s progress?
  • What is your strategy for achieving the best outcome for my grandchild?
  • Have you handled cases similar to mine before? What was the outcome of those cases?
  • How do you handle communication and availability for urgent matters?
